The premise is cool and the execution is pretty good, but the level design is tedious and unfun. In particular, combining puzzle-solving and platforming. A puzzle can only be solved once, and having to go through the same puzzle several times because of a) missing a detail and b) failing a jump just makes it frustrating. Introducing safety nets and reducing the punishment for failure while maybe increasing the difficulty of puzzles would help make the game both more interesting and more fun.

I would have given this game a 3/5 if it wasn't for that awful last level. It brought out the worst of the game, which is the bad maneuverability of the helicopter and the unreasonably high health that some of the enemies have. Filling the screen with dodgy bullet sponges doesn't work here, since the helicopter isn't capable of dodging the bullets, and it needs an unreasonable amount of upgrades to actually deal with it. It was alright up until than though.
